The 2016 Iraq FA Cup Final was the 25th final of the Iraq FA Cup as a clubs-only competition. The match was contested between the Baghdad rivals, Al-Zawraa and Al-Quwa Al-Jawiya, at Al-Shaab Stadium in Baghdad. It was played on 29 May 2016 to be the final match of the competition. Al-Quwa Al-Jawiya made their 7th appearance in the Iraq FA Cup final while Al-Zawraa extended their record to 16 final appearances. Al-Quwa Al-Jawiya won the match 2–0 with goals from Bashar Rasan and Humam Tariq, for the club's 4th title.
